Features
The easily installed time & attendance and clocking in software is quick to implement with no training required.
- Exceptionally user friendly and pleasing to the eye
- Ideal for companies with up to 100 employees
- Compatible with Windows 95, 98, 2000, ME, NT, XP Pro and Vista
- Password protected with multiple level of access
- Support up to 12 shifts and 6 rates of pay
- Calculates daily and weekly overtime
- Paid and unpaid breaks catered for
- Conforms with the European working time directives
- Highlights anomalies automatically
- Onscreen editing of clocking data and automatic re-calculation of hours
- Forward planning of absences
- Annual holiday calendar
- Comprehensive report listing
- Departmental analysis
- Data export facility to payroll packages including Sage
- Audit trail
- Multi-user option
- Operates on single and multiple sites
- Promote health and safety through a built in emergency roll call report
- Compatible with UK2000 range of clocking in terminals
